This print titled "Group Portrait of Megatherium Club, Circa 1862-1863" takes us back to the mid-nineteenth century in America. The image showcases four young naturalists who were part of the prestigious Smithsonian Institution Building, also known as the Castle. These individuals dedicated their lives to scientific exploration and often collected valuable specimens for the Smithsonian during their expeditions. The group portrait captures a moment frozen in time, with each member dressed impeccably in period clothing. Their coats and suits reflect the fashion trends of that era, adding an air of elegance to the scene. The men's serious expressions hint at their dedication and passion for their profession. Handwriting on the photograph provides us with some key information about these remarkable individuals: Henry Bryant, Henry Ulke, Robert Kennicott, and William Stimpson.
